Title: The Innovative Contributions of Charles J. Koester
Introduction
Charles J. Koester is a notable inventor based in Glen Rock, NJ (US). He has made significant contributions to the field of optical technology, particularly in the development of variable focus lens systems and contact lens elements for ocular treatment. With a total of 14 patents to his name, Koester's work has advanced the capabilities of optical devices used in medical applications.
Latest Patents
Koester's latest patents include a variable focus lens system designed for the examination and treatment of ocular tissues. This innovative lens assembly features a first lens group with positive optical power and a second lens group that is also positively powered. An adjuster allows for the separation between these two groups to be modified, achieving a numerical aperture greater than 0.65. Additionally, his patents encompass a multi-layered contact lens element that can hold a volume of liquid against the cornea, enhancing the examination and treatment of ocular tissues. These advancements demonstrate his commitment to improving optical technology for medical use.
